Responsibilities:

  1. IVF Laboratory Procedures
  • Perform and supervise all IVF lab procedures including: Oocyte identification, grading, and handling
  • Sperm preparation and processing
  • ICSI procedures
  • IVF insemination
  • Embryo culture monitoring and grading
  • Embryo transfer preparation and loading
  • Cryopreservation and thawing (oocytes, embryos, sperm)
  • Embryo biopsy assistance (if applicable)

Ensure proper handling of gametes and embryos with utmost accuracy and care.

2. Lab Quality Control & Compliance

  • Maintain IVF lab standards as per regulatory and accreditation guidelines.
  • Ensure daily QC checks for: Incubators
  • Gas levels (CO₂ / O₂)
  • Temperature monitoring
  • Media preparation and validation
  • Cryotank monitoring
  • Witnessing and labeling accuracy

Ensure proper documentation of all lab procedures and maintain traceability logs.
